Establishing a single accountable lead (product manager or site owner) ensures coordination and prioritization.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Will improving site speed really affect crawl efficiency? &amp;lt;br&amp;gt;Yes. Faster server responses reduce the time a crawler spends per URL, effectively increasing the number of pages crawled within the same time window. Improvements to TTFB and caching yield both better user metrics and more efficient crawling.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Should I go headless to improve conversion? &amp;lt;br&amp;gt;Headless can improve perceived performance and allow more experimental UX, but it’s not required for conversion gains. Results vary by industry and system complexity, but consistent processes and telemetry are the primary levers for improvement.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Monitoring and Observability &amp;lt;br&amp;gt;Monitoring and observability provide the early-warning signals that prevent small issues from becoming outages. Instrumentation of networks, servers, and applications with Prometheus, Zabbix, or cloud-native tools gives teams the telemetry needed to detect latency spikes, memory leaks, and disk degradation. Correlating metrics, logs, and traces reduces time to diagnosis and supports proactive remediation like automated scaling or failover.&amp;lt;br&amp;gt;&amp;lt;br&amp;gt;Using Git, Terraform, Jenkins, GitHub Actions, and Docker images with immutable tags reduces environment-related defects.
